Naturally, the most important part of the equation is the reading material itself - your book of the month. How do you pick what to read next? One of the most common ways book clubs choose books is to check out what is on top of the charts and pick whichever title seems the most interesting. Using online resources and apps to access reviews could also provide you with good book club ideas. Make sure that everyone agrees on the method and there will be no room left for mistakes. Following rules and guidelines will help you select the best titles and truly enjoy your shared hobby.
However, if your schedules are too conflicting or your friends simply do not live in the same city, you will be left wondering where to host. The matter of the fact is you don't necessarily have to be close to organize a discussion. Simply install an online book club platform onto your smartphone or tablet. It will allow you to stay in touch with your friends wherever you are. It's one of the best ways to manage a book club and you might be able to create a much larger group and even meet new people.
